What companies run services between Dublin, Ireland and Blockley, England?

There is no direct connection from Dublin to Blockley. However, you can take the ferry to Holyhead Ferry, walk to Holyhead, take the train to Hereford, take the train to Moreton-in-Marsh, walk to Railway Station, then take the line 1 bus to Village Green. Alternatively, you can take a vehicle from Dublin to Blockley via Belfast and Cairnryan in around 10h 27m.
